Big Star Teacher Choi Tae-sung will meet 'Knowing Bros' in celebration of Liberation Day.

On the 16th, the JTBC entertainment program 'Knowing Bros' will feature a special episode for the 80th anniversary of Liberation Day, with appearances by Korean history instructor Choi Tae-sung, announcer Jang Ye-won, and actress Lee Jung-hyun. They will share various episodes related to Korean history and discuss the significance of Liberation Day with the brothers.

On this day, Choi Tae-sung will share, "Thanks to my previous appearance on 'Knowing Bros', I was appointed as the '1st Honorary Ambassador of the Overseas Koreans Agency' and 'Public Relations Ambassador for the Ministry of National Defense's Remains Recovery Team'," bringing warm news. He will also mention, "As a lecturer, I thought that my students might get tired of seeing the same plain face every time, so I started collecting unique glasses," showcasing his collection of distinctive glasses that impress the brothers.

Jang Ye-won reveals, "At first, I had no intention of taking the Korean History Proficiency Test, but after filming 'Naked Korean History' with Kim Dong-hyun and Jonathan, who passed the test first, I decided to take it." She shares her experience of studying seriously for the test, saying, "Teacher Choi Tae-sung put pressure on me, so I studied as if I were preparing for the college entrance exam and didn't meet any friends."

Meanwhile, Lee Jung-hyun shares, "I was invited to sing the national anthem at the 73rd Liberation Day ceremony as a descendant of a national merit holder, but I received many protest calls asking, 'Why is a Japanese person singing the national anthem?'" recounting her experience of being mistaken for a Japanese role. Additionally, Choi Tae-sung's touching lecture and various episodes for the '8.15 Liberation Day Special' can be seen on 'Knowing Bros' airing at 9 PM on the 16th.
